3. The Effect Of Solar Panels On The Environment



The influence of photovoltaic panels on the setting is extensively talked about, and permanently reason. Solar power is tidy and eco-friendly, indicating it will not run out like nonrenewable fuel sources. It additionally doesn't produce contaminants that can harm the environment. This makes it a promising choice to other types of energy manufacturing.

Nonetheless, photovoltaic panels still have ecological effects. best solar installers near me call for products to produce, which can involve mining and chemical utilize that can be damaging to the setting. They additionally occupy a lot of area, so they may cause environment loss or destruction when set up in areas with sensitive environments. Additionally, they need maintenance to keep them working correctly, which can cause lose generation or water air pollution if done improperly. Generally, photovoltaic panels are an eco-friendly option when utilized sensibly and carefully managed.
